Residential window repl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ged windows and installing new, energy-efficient models. This process typically includes measuring window openings, selecting suitable window styles and materials, and professionally installing the new units to ensure proper fit and function. Homeowners seeking this service often look for a way to improve their home's appearance, increase energy efficiency, or replace windows that no longer operate smoothly. Many local contractors offer guidance on choosing the right windows to match the home's style and meet practical needs.

One common reason homeowners pursue window replacement is to address issues related to dr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ing existing windows. Over time, windows can become warped, cracked, or foggy, reducing their effectiveness and aesthetic appeal. Replacing these windows can help eliminate drafts that drive up heating and cooling costs, prevent water infiltration during storms, and improve overall comfort inside the home. This service can also help boost curb appeal, making a property look well-maintained and modern.

The overview below groups typical Residential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waynesville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ine window replacement projects in Waynesville, NC, fall within the $250-$600 range, covering tasks like replacing a single window or fixing minor damage. Local contractors often handle these smaller jobs efficiently within this typical cost band. Larger, more complex repairs tend to push beyond this range but remain less common.

Standard Full Replacement - Replacing several windows in a home us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on the size and type of windows selected. Most projects in this category fall into the middle of this range, with fewer reaching the higher end for premium materials or larger homes.

Custom or High-End Installations - Premium window replacements, such as custom shapes or high-efficiency models, can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more for larger homes. These projects are less frequent and typically involve specialized features or larger quantities of windows.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ive window replacement jobs, such as whole-house overhauls or multi-story projects, can exceed $15,000, with some reaching $20,000+ depending on scope and materials. Such projects are less common and usually involve detailed planning and high-end options.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
